A well-established and leading UK-based electronics manufacturer is seeking a skilled Senior Test Engineer to join their growing team. This is an excellent opportunity to play a key role in ensuring quality and performance across a wide range of products.
The Senior Test Engineer will be responsible for overseeing and improving the testing function, ensuring on-time delivery, quality assurance, and customer satisfaction.
Key Responsibilities- Test, troubleshoot, and repair products in accordance with internal and customer specifications
- Develop and implement test procedures using Flying Probe, JTAG, and manual/automated functional testing methods
- Drive quality initiatives to ensure products meet “right first time” standards and delivery timelines
- Define and maintain clear test and inspection strategies, including coverage and acceptance criteria
- Provide coaching and training to staff in all areas of test procedures and equipment
- Establish and maintain training protocols and quality benchmarks for all test operators
- Ensure timely completion of programming and test development to support production schedules
- Offer technical support for all test operations, maintaining alignment with production and quality goals
- Qualified in Electronics, Engineering, or a relevant discipline
- Proven experience in a manufacturing test environment
- Strong knowledge of both digital and analogue electronics; capable of fault-finding to component level
- Familiarity with test methodologies and equipment
- Proficient in Microsoft Office tools, particularly Excel and Word
- Experience working with ERP systems and production databases
- Capable of managing multiple projects concurrently in a fast-paced setting
